Output f68a5986d73f45b5f7f26d8c62c61f960ecdafe98327ec9e5d0c4cc4c2149775:1

value
59157625
script pubkey
OP_0 OP_PUSHBYTES_32 5085f82cab77ca4c4071adf63ee80e0ec6aa60bc5c8acec12759b9e2aff0b28a
address
bc1q2zzlst9twl9ycsr34hmra6qwpmr25c9utj9vasf8txu79tlsk29qfmex07
transaction
f68a5986d73f45b5f7f26d8c62c61f960ecdafe98327ec9e5d0c4cc4c2149775
confirmations
36276
spent
true